Deposits and Withdrawals: The Nitty Gritty
You want instant pay. I get it. But ‘instant’ means different things to different casinos. For some, it means the request is approved instantly, but the blockchain takes 10-30 minutes to confirm. For others, it means manual review for an hour before they hit send.

KYC: The Annoying Reality Check
Everyone hates KYC. I hate KYC. But here is the truth: most of these new Bitcoin casinos are still regulated. They still need to see your ID at some point. The difference is when they ask for it.
The instant pay sites I recommend usually have a ‘no KYC for withdrawals under $2,000’ policy. That is perfect for the average punter. You can deposit, play, and withdraw a few hundred or thousand bucks without ever sending a photo of your passport. Once you start trying to take out $10,000+, they will ask for documents.

Do I really get instant payouts with Bitcoin?
Yes, if the casino processes it instantly. The blockchain itself takes 10-30 minutes for a confirmation. But if the casino sends the transaction immediately, you will see it in your wallet within 15 minutes. Some sites hold it for review. Avoid those.
